Top SEO Mistakes Brands Make in the AI Search Era
The SEO landscape has changed dramatically with the rise of AI-driven search engines, conversational results, and smarter algorithms. Brands that still rely on outdated SEO practices are losing visibility, traffic, and conversions. In the AI search era, search engines focus more on intent, relevance, experience, and authority rather than just keywords.

1. Ignoring Search Intent Optimization
One of the biggest SEO mistakes brands make is focusing only on keywords instead of user intent. AI search engines analyze what users actually want, not just what they type.
Targeting high search volume keywords without matching intent leads to low engagement and poor rankings. Brands must optimize content for informational, navigational, commercial, and transactional intent to perform well in AI search results.

2. Overusing Keywords and Ignoring Content Quality
Keyword stuffing is no longer effective. AI algorithms understand context, semantics, and natural language. Brands that over-optimize content with repetitive keywords risk penalties and lower rankings.
High-quality, helpful, and well-structured content that answers real user questions performs far better. Focus on topical depth, semantic keywords, and natural language instead of forced keyword density.
3. Not Optimizing for AI-Generated Search Results
AI-powered search engines now generate direct answers, summaries, and featured responses. Brands that fail to optimize for these formats miss valuable visibility.
Structured content, clear headings, concise answers, and FAQ sections help search engines understand and surface your content in AI-driven results. Optimizing for featured snippets and answer engines is critical.
4. Weak E E A T Signals
Experience, expertise, authoritativeness, and trustworthiness play a major role in modern SEO. Brands often overlook these factors and focus only on technical SEO.
Lack of author credibility, thin content, poor reviews, and weak backlinks reduce trust signals. AI algorithms heavily rely on these factors to rank content accurately.
5. Poor Technical SEO and Site Performance
AI search engines still depend on strong technical foundations. Slow loading websites, poor mobile optimization, broken links, and improper indexing hurt rankings.
Core Web Vitals, mobile-first indexing, clean site architecture, and secure browsing are essential for AI-era SEO success.
6. Ignoring Voice Search and Conversational Queries
With the rise of voice assistants and conversational AI, search queries are becoming longer and more natural. Brands that optimize only for short keywords miss these opportunities.
Optimizing for long tail keywords, conversational phrases, and question-based searches improves visibility in voice and AI-driven search.
7. Not Using Structured Data and Schema Markup
Structured data helps AI systems understand your content better. Many brands skip schema markup, which limits their chances of appearing in rich results.
Using proper schema for articles, products, FAQs, reviews, and organizations improves click-through rates and search visibility.
8. Relying Only on Organic Traffic Without Diversification
AI search results often reduce traditional blue link visibility. Brands that depend only on organic listings face traffic drops.
A balanced strategy that includes content marketing, brand searches, local SEO, and digital PR strengthens overall visibility across AI powered platforms.
9. Outdated Link Building Practices
Low-quality backlinks, paid links, and irrelevant directories no longer work. AI algorithms assess link relevance, context, and authority.
Brands should focus on earning high-quality backlinks through valuable content, digital PR, and genuine industry relationships.
10. Not Updating Old Content for AI Search
Many brands publish content and forget about it. AI search engines favor fresh, updated, and accurate information.
Updating old blogs with new data, better structure, and improved intent alignment can significantly boost rankings without creating new content from scratch.
